14 نکته کلیدی برای کسب درآمد از هوش مصنوعی با ساخت بازی
هوش مصنوعی (AI) به سرعت در حال دگرگونی صنایع مختلف است و صنعت بازی سازی نیز از این قاعده پیروی میکند. بهرهگیری از هوش مصنوعی در ساخت بازی میتواند منجر به خلق تجربیات جذاب تر، بهینه سازی فرایند توسعه و افزایش درآمد شود. در این مقاله، 14 نکته کلیدی برای کسب درآمد از هوش مصنوعی با ساخت بازی را بررسی می کنیم:

نکات کلیدی:
- ✅
تحقیق و بررسی دقیق بازار:
قبل از شروع به توسعه، نیازهای بازار و مخاطبان هدف خود را به طور کامل بررسی کنید. چه نوع بازی هایی در حال حاضر محبوب هستند؟ چه چالش هایی در صنعت بازی وجود دارد که هوش مصنوعی میتواند به حل آنها کمک کند؟ - ✅
انتخاب پلتفرم مناسب:
پلتفرم هایی مانند Unity و Unreal Engine ابزارهای قدرتمندی برای توسعه بازی با هوش مصنوعی ارائه می دهند. پلتفرمی را انتخاب کنید که با مهارت ها و نیازهای پروژه شما همخوانی داشته باشد. - ✅
یادگیری اصول هوش مصنوعی:
درک مفاهیم پایه ای هوش مصنوعی مانند یادگیری ماشین، شبکه های عصبی و الگوریتم های جستجو برای استفاده موثر از این فناوری ضروری است. - ✅
بهرهگیری از ابزارهای آماده هوش مصنوعی:
از asset store ها و بسته های نرم افزاری آماده هوش مصنوعی موجود در بازار استفاده کنید تا در زمان و هزینه خود صرفه جویی کنید. - ✅
تمرکز بر نوآوری و خلاقیت:
هوش مصنوعی را به عنوان ابزاری برای افزایش خلاقیت و نوآوری در طراحی بازی خود در نظر بگیرید. سعی کنید تجربیات منحصر به فرد و غیر قابل پیش بینی را برای بازیکنان ایجاد کنید. - ✅
بهینه سازی عملکرد بازی:
بهرهگیری از هوش مصنوعی میتواند بار محاسباتی زیادی را به بازی تحمیل کند. بهینه سازی کد و الگوریتم های هوش مصنوعی برای اطمینان از عملکرد روان بازی بسیار مهم است. - ✅
تست و بازخوردگیری مداوم:
بازی خود را به طور مداوم تست کنید و از بازخورد بازیکنان برای بهبود طراحی، هوش مصنوعی و تجربه کلی بازی استفاده کنید. - ✅
توسعه بازی های موبایلی با هوش مصنوعی:
بازار بازی های موبایلی بسیار بزرگ است و فرصت های زیادی برای کسب درآمد از طریق بازی های موبایلی مبتنی بر هوش مصنوعی وجود دارد. - ✅
ایجاد NPC های هوشمند و واقعی:
با بهرهگیری از هوش مصنوعی میتوانید NPC هایی (شخصیت های غیر قابل بازی) ایجاد کنید که رفتارهای واقعی و غیر قابل پیش بینی داشته باشند و تعامل بازیکنان را جذاب تر کنند. - ✅
طراحی مراحل و چالش های پویا:
هوش مصنوعی میتواند برای طراحی مراحل و چالش های پویا استفاده شود که بر اساس عملکرد بازیکن تنظیم می شوند و تجربه ای شخصی سازی شده را ارائه می دهند. - ✅
بهبود گیم پلی و تعادل بازی:
هوش مصنوعی میتواند برای تجزیه و تحلیل داده های گیم پلی و شناسایی مشکلات تعادل بازی استفاده شود و به شما در بهبود گیم پلی و ایجاد تجربه ای عادلانه برای بازیکنان کمک کند. - ✅
بهرهگیری از هوش مصنوعی برای تولید محتوا:
هوش مصنوعی میتواند برای تولید خودکار محتوا مانند نقشه ها، ماموریت ها و داستان ها استفاده شود و فرآیند توسعه بازی را سرعت بخشد. - ✅
بازاریابی و تبلیغات موثر:
از استراتژی های بازاریابی و تبلیغات موثر برای جذب بازیکنان به بازی خود استفاده کنید. - ✅
بررسی گزینه های کسب درآمد:
مدل های مختلفی برای کسب درآمد از بازی های مبتنی بر هوش مصنوعی وجود دارد، از جمله فروش بازی، خرید درون برنامه ای، تبلیغات و اشتراک.

14 نکته برای کسب درآمد از هوش مصنوعی با ساخت بازی
با به کارگیری این نکات و تمرکز بر نوآوری و خلاقیت، میتوانید با ساخت بازی های هوشمند مبتنی بر هوش مصنوعی، به موفقیت و کسب درآمد قابل توجهی دست یابید. همیشه به دنبال فرصت های جدید برای بهرهگیری از هوش مصنوعی در بازی های خود باشید.
1. ایده های نوآورانه با هوش مصنوعی
به جای تقلید از بازی های موجود، روی ایده های جدید و خلاقانه با محوریت هوش مصنوعی تمرکز کنید. هوش مصنوعی میتواند در گیم پلی، داستان، و یا حتی طراحی مراحل نقش داشته باشد. به دنبال مشکلاتی در بازی های موجود باشید که هوش مصنوعی میتواند آنها را حل کند. مثلا هوش مصنوعی میتواند NPC های واقع گرایانه تر و پویاتری ایجاد کند. از هوش مصنوعی برای تولید محتوای بازی استفاده کنید. این میتواند شامل تولید خودکار مراحل، داستان ها، و یا حتی مدل های سه بعدی باشد. به بازی هایی فکر کنید که بدون هوش مصنوعی امکان پذیر نبودند. این میتواند شامل بازی هایی با یادگیری عمیق، شبکه های عصبی، یا الگوریتم های هوشمندانه باشد. از رقابت نترسید، بلکه از آن به عنوان فرصتی برای یادگیری و پیشرفت استفاده کنید.
2. انتخاب ابزارهای مناسب هوش مصنوعی
ابزارهای مختلفی برای توسعه بازی با هوش مصنوعی وجود دارند. بسته به نوع بازی و مهارت های خود، ابزار مناسب را انتخاب کنید. برخی از ابزارهای محبوب عبارتند از Unity ML-Agents، TensorFlow، و PyTorch. هر کدام از این ابزارها مزایا و معایب خاص خود را دارند. علاوه بر ابزارهای عمومی هوش مصنوعی، ممکن است نیاز به بهرهگیری از ابزارهای خاص بازی مانند ابزارهای مسیریابی و تصمیم گیری هوشمند داشته باشید. قبل از شروع پروژه، با ابزارهای مختلف آزمایش کنید تا بهترین گزینه را برای خود پیدا کنید. هزینه بهرهگیری از ابزارهای مختلف را در نظر بگیرید. برخی از ابزارها رایگان هستند، در حالی که برخی دیگر نیاز به پرداخت هزینه اشتراک دارند.
3. طراحی گیم پلی جذاب مبتنی بر هوش مصنوعی
هوش مصنوعی نباید فقط یک عنصر تزئینی در بازی باشد.باید به طور اساسی گیم پلی را تحت تاثیر قرار دهد و تجربه ای منحصر به فرد ایجاد کند.به دنبال راه هایی باشید تا هوش مصنوعی را به طور طبیعی در گیم پلی ادغام کنید.مثلا NPC ها میتوانند به طور هوشمندانه به اقدامات بازیکن واکنش نشان دهند.از هوش مصنوعی برای ایجاد چالش های پویا و غیرقابل پیش بینی استفاده کنید.این باعث می شود بازی همیشه جذاب و سرگرم کننده باشد.به بازیکنان اجازه دهید با هوش مصنوعی تعامل داشته باشند و بر رفتار آن تاثیر بگذارند.
این باعث می شود بازی حس تعامل بیشتری داشته باشد.
از هوش مصنوعی برای ایجاد تجربیات سفارشی برای هر بازیکن استفاده کنید.مثلا سختی بازی میتواند به طور خودکار با سطح مهارت بازیکن تنظیم شود.تعادل بین چالش و سرگرمی را حفظ کنید.هوش مصنوعی نباید بازی را خیلی آسان یا خیلی سخت کند.بازخورد بازیکنان را جمع آوری کنید و از آن برای بهبود گیم پلی مبتنی بر هوش مصنوعی استفاده کنید.
4. بهینه سازی عملکرد هوش مصنوعی
هوش مصنوعی میتواند منابع زیادی از سیستم را مصرف کند. بهینه سازی عملکرد هوش مصنوعی برای اجرای روان بازی ضروری است. از الگوریتم های کارآمد و روش های بهینه سازی استفاده کنید. این میتواند شامل بهرهگیری از داده های پیش محاسبه شده، کاهش تعداد محاسبات، و یا بهرهگیری از سخت افزار شتاب دهنده باشد. محدودیت هایی برای هوش مصنوعی تعیین کنید. مثلا فقط تعداد محدودی از NPC ها میتوانند از هوش مصنوعی پیشرفته استفاده کنند. بهینه سازی را از ابتدا در نظر بگیرید. این کار در مراحل بعدی آسان تر است. از ابزارهای بهینه سازی ارائه شده توسط موتور بازی سازی خود استفاده کنید.
5. بازاریابی و تبلیغات موثر
بازاریابی و تبلیغات نقش مهمی در موفقیت بازی شما ایفا می کنند. باید به طور موثر بازی خود را به مخاطبان هدف معرفی کنید. از رسانه های اجتماعی، وبلاگ ها، و سایر کانال های بازاریابی آنلاین برای تبلیغ بازی خود استفاده کنید. در نمایشگاه های بازی و کنفرانس ها شرکت کنید. این فرصتی عالی برای نمایش بازی خود به افراد متخصص و علاقهمند است. یک تریلر جذاب از بازی خود تهیه کنید. این تریلر باید ویژگی های اصلی بازی را به نمایش بگذارد. به طور فعال با مخاطبان خود در ارتباط باشید و به سوالات و نظرات آنها پاسخ دهید.
6. بهرهگیری از مدل های کسب و کار مناسب
مدل های کسب و کار مختلفی برای بازی های ویدیویی وجود دارند. باید مدل مناسبی را انتخاب کنید که با نوع بازی شما سازگار باشد. برخی از مدل های محبوب عبارتند از فروش بازی، خرید درون برنامه ای، اشتراک، و تبلیغات. فروش بازی یک مدل ساده است که در آن بازیکنان برای خرید بازی یک بار هزینه پرداخت می کنند. خرید درون برنامه ای به بازیکنان اجازه می دهد آیتم ها و قابلیت های اضافی را در بازی خریداری کنند. مدل اشتراک به بازیکنان اجازه می دهد با پرداخت هزینه ماهانه یا سالانه به بازی دسترسی داشته باشند. تبلیغات میتواند یک منبع درآمد اضافی برای بازی باشد، اما باید به طور مناسب استفاده شود تا تجربه بازیکن را خراب نکند. بهترین مدل کسب و کار به نوع بازی، مخاطبان هدف، و اهداف مالی شما بستگی دارد.
7. مشارکت با توسعه دهندگان دیگر
توسعه بازی یک کار تیمی است. مشارکت با توسعه دهندگان دیگر میتواند به شما در توسعه یک بازی با کیفیت تر کمک کند. در مورد نقش ها و مسئولیت ها به طور واضح توافق کنید. این از ایجاد ابهام و درگیری جلوگیری می کند. از ابزارهای مدیریت پروژه و ارتباطات برای هماهنگی کارها استفاده کنید. به نظرات و پیشنهادات یکدیگر احترام بگذارید. مشارکت با توسعه دهندگان دیگر میتواند به شما در یادگیری مهارت های جدید و بهبود فرایند توسعه بازی کمک کند. شبکه سازی با سایر توسعه دهندگان میتواند فرصت های جدیدی را برای همکاری و رشد ایجاد کند.
8. ایجاد یک جامعه فعال برای بازی
یک جامعه فعال میتواند به افزایش آگاهی از بازی شما و حفظ بازیکنان کمک کند. یک انجمن آنلاین، سرور Discord، یا صفحه ردیت برای بازی خود ایجاد کنید. به طور فعال در انجمن حضور داشته باشید و به سوالات و نظرات بازیکنان پاسخ دهید. مسابقات و رویدادهای آنلاین برای بازیکنان برگزار کنید. به بازیکنان اجازه دهید محتوای خود را برای بازی ایجاد کنند. از بازخورد بازیکنان برای بهبود بازی خود استفاده کنید. با بازیکنان به عنوان بخشی از تیم توسعه خود رفتار کنید.
9. بهرهگیری از داده ها برای بهبود بازی
جمع آوری و تحلیل داده ها میتواند به شما در درک بهتر رفتار بازیکنان و بهبود بازی کمک کند. از ابزارهای تحلیلی برای ردیابی معیارهای مهم مانند نرخ تبدیل، نرخ حفظ، و میانگین زمان بازی استفاده کنید. از داده ها برای شناسایی مشکلات و فرصت های بهبود استفاده کنید. A/B تست را برای آزمایش تغییرات مختلف در بازی انجام دهید. به حریم خصوصی بازیکنان احترام بگذارید و از جمع آوری داده های غیر ضروری خودداری کنید. داده ها را به طور منظم تحلیل کنید و بر اساس آن تصمیم گیری کنید. از داده ها برای سفارشی سازی تجربه بازی برای هر بازیکن استفاده کنید.
10. تمرکز بر تجربه کاربری (UX)
یک تجربه کاربری خوب برای موفقیت بازی شما ضروری است. طراحی یک رابط کاربری (UI) واضح و آسان برای استفاده. بازخورد واضح و مختصر به بازیکنان ارائه دهید. جلوگیری از ایجاد احساس ناامیدی یا سردرگمی در بازیکنان. تست کاربردی را به طور منظم انجام دهید. به نیازها و خواسته های بازیکنان توجه کنید.
11. انتشار بازی در پلتفرم های مناسب
انتخاب پلتفرم مناسب برای انتشار بازی میتواند تاثیر زیادی بر موفقیت آن داشته باشد. پلتفرم های مختلفی برای انتشار بازی وجود دارند، از جمله Steam، گوگل Play، App Store، و itch.io. هر پلتفرم مخاطبان هدف، قوانین و مقررات خاص خود را دارد. قبل از انتشار بازی، تحقیق کنید و پلتفرم مناسب را انتخاب کنید. فرایند انتشار بازی در هر پلتفرم را به دقت دنبال کنید. بهینه سازی بازی برای هر پلتفرم را در نظر بگیرید. بودجه بازاریابی خود را به طور موثر بین پلتفرم های مختلف توزیع کنید.
12. به روز رسانی منظم بازی
به روز رسانی منظم بازی میتواند به حفظ بازیکنان و افزایش طول عمر بازی کمک کند. به روز رسانی ها میتوانند شامل رفع اشکالات، اضافه کردن محتوای جدید، و بهبود گیم پلی باشند. از بازخورد بازیکنان برای تعیین اولویت های به روز رسانی استفاده کنید. به طور منظم به روز رسانی های جدید منتشر کنید. هر به روز رسانی را به طور موثر تبلیغ کنید. از به روز رسانی ها برای آزمایش ایده های جدید و دریافت بازخورد استفاده کنید. به روز رسانی های خود را با سایر بازی های موجود در بازار هماهنگ کنید.
13. محافظت از مالکیت معنوی
محافظت از مالکیت معنوی بازی شما از اهمیت بالایی برخوردار است. حقوق کپی رایت و علامت تجاری بازی خود را ثبت کنید. از استفاده غیرمجاز از دارایی های بازی خود جلوگیری کنید. در صورت نقض حقوق مالکیت معنوی خود، اقدام قانونی انجام دهید. قراردادهای مناسب با توسعه دهندگان و پیمانکاران خود امضا کنید. از نرم افزارهای مدیریت حقوق دیجیتال (DRM) برای محافظت از بازی خود استفاده کنید. با سایر توسعه دهندگان و ناشران در مورد مسائل مربوط به مالکیت معنوی همکاری کنید.
14. صبر و پشتکار
توسعه یک بازی موفق با هوش مصنوعی زمان و تلاش زیادی می طلبد. صبور باشید و تسلیم نشوید. از اشتباهات خود درس بگیرید و به پیشرفت خود ادامه دهید. از حمایت خانواده و دوستان خود بهره مند شوید. به خودتان ایمان داشته باشید. از فرایند توسعه بازی لذت ببرید.






